Definitions

  • the invention relates to a clip according to the preamble of claim 1 and to a clip file folder provided with such a clip, which has two folder covers joined together along a folded edge.
  • one or more sheets of paper forming a stack can be releasably fixed in the folder by clamping without the need for measures on the paper sheets themselves, such as punching, which often mean undesired, irreparable changes to the sheets.
  • Staples and folder files of the type mentioned are known for example from DE 89 09 998 U1 and DE 89 10 130 U1.
  • the clip is moved in a rectilinear translational movement perpendicular to the fold edge of the clip folder in the area of a window thereof between a clamping position and a release position.
  • the clip is held captive on the folder also in the release position, lateral extensions or thickened portions or counter-hooking strips cooperating with the folded edge are provided along the folded edge area encompassed by the clip.
  • the clamp with its clamping, free longitudinal edges, grips the rear folder cover and a slat part arranged on the front in the window area along its folded edge.
  • the free longitudinal edge of the upper leg can be provided with an inclined surface which, with the lower clip leg, forms a V-shaped mouth that extends along the entire length of the clip, the free longitudinal edge of the lower leg extending over that of the upper leg protrudes.
  • a clip folder is already on the market, in which the associated clip is pivotally articulated on the rear folder cover.
  • the free longitudinal edges of the clip legs which define the clamping gap between them, run at a small, constant distance from one another over their entire length.
  • the two clip legs are connected to one another by a continuous back, and the lower leg has an extension at one end, which contains an opening by means of which the clip is pivotably held on the rear folder cover, e.g. riveted is.
  • the clip can be swiveled out of its clamping position, in which it is located within a window cut out on the front folder cover, by approximately 90 ° into a release position in which it completely releases previously clamped sheets inserted into the folder and in particular no folder parts anymore are located in the clamping gap between the free longitudinal edges of the clamp legs.
  • US Pat. No. 1,557,550 discloses a U-shaped clip attached to the back of a folder for receiving a stack of paper, the legs of which are bent outwards towards an end for easy lateral insertion of a stack of paper.
  • the distance between the staple legs decreases towards the free longitudinal edges, which, in conjunction with a widening of the edge thereof caused by a binding or stapling of the sheet stack, prevents the sheet stack from moving out of the staple through the open longitudinal side of the staple.
  • a generic bracket is shown in the design document DE 1 245 904.
  • the clip is pivotally articulated on a clip folder by means of an end extension on one leg, the back of the clip extending along the entire length of the other, shorter leg.
  • the end of the clip back facing the articulation point strikes the folder back when the clip is pivoted out and thereby limits the pivoting movement in such a way that the end face of the shorter leg facing the articulation point still partially overlaps the folder cover so that the fold edge of the folder itself does not fall into when the clip is pivoted in Need to thread gap between the staple legs.
  • the corner on the front end of the shorter clip leg facing the articulation point is slightly bent.
  • the folder cover of the associated clip folder can be opened regardless of the position of the clip by a line offset inwards relative to the folded edge with the folder bottom, whereby the left-hand margin of inserted sheets remains covered by the cover and the latter comes to rest on the clip when the folder is opened.
  • the invention is based on the technical problem of providing a clip and a clip file folder provided with it, which enables convenient, trouble-free and captive handling of the clip on the folder file as well as releasing inserted, clamped sheets in the different conditions of use of the folder.

  • the bracket (1) shown separately in FIGS. 1 to 6 has an essentially U-shaped cross section, as can be seen in particular in FIG. 4, and has a first leg (2) and a second leg (3) which are connected to one another on the longitudinal side via a back (4).
  • This connection is elastic due to the material selected for the clip, preferably plastic or metal, such that the two legs (2, 3) unfold a clamping effect by means of their free longitudinal edges (6, 7), the latter between them along the largest Define a clamping gap (10) over part of its length.
  • the free longitudinal edge (6) of the first leg (2) is formed so as to spring back towards that (7) of the essentially flat, second leg (3) towards an end (8) at the front, whereby the clamping gap (10) becomes an insertion mouth ( 9) expanded. Due to the constantly increasing distance (a) of the two free longitudinal edges (6, 7) from one another towards the front end (8) of the first leg (2), the insertion mouth (9) ensures that the material to be introduced is securely inserted and then clamped in the clamping gap ( 10). The gradual widening in the region of the insertion mouth (9) results particularly clearly from the cross sections of FIGS. 4 to 6. As can be seen from FIG. 1, the insertion mouth (9) extends over a length of approximately 20% of the length of the free Long edge (6) of the first leg (2).
  • the first leg (2) which is curved in the area of the clamping gap (10), finally runs with its end face (8) facing the insertion mouth (9) essentially plane-parallel to the second leg (3).
  • the maximum distance between the free longitudinal edges (6, 7) of the clamp legs (2, 3) formed at this front end (8), i.e. the opening width of the insertion mouth (9) corresponds approximately to the height (h) of the back (4) connecting the legs (2, 3), as can be seen from FIGS. 1 and 3.
  • the second leg (3) is extended beyond the front end (8) of the first leg (2), this extension (11) having an opening (12) as a means for pivotally holding the clamp, through which, for example, a rivet sleeve for storage through which the clip can be pivoted about an axis (13) perpendicular to the plane of the second leg (3).
  • the back (4) connecting the two legs (2, 3), as can be seen in particular from FIG. 3, does not extend to the front end (8) of the first leg (2) located on the insertion mouth (9), but already ends at a distance from it at about the height at which the clamping gap (10) on the front of the clip in the insertion mouth (9) passes over.
  • a correspondingly deep slot (14) is formed on the back of the two legs (2, 3).
  • the rear longitudinal edge (16) of the second leg (3) is approximately at the level of the front end (8) of the first leg (2) at the level between the back end (17) delimiting the slot (14) and the opening (12) for the pivoting bracket holder ) with a semicircular recess (15), as can be seen particularly clearly from FIG. 2.
  • FIGS. 7 to 11 show a clip file folder (20) with this clip (1) in various functional positions.
  • FIGS. 7 and 8 show the front and rear view of the closed clip folder (20), which is made up of a front (22) and a rear folder cover (23), each preferably made of plastic or cardboard, which along a folded edge (21 ) are hingedly connected to each other.
  • the clip (1) described in FIGS. 1 to 6 is pivotally fixed to the rear folder cover (23) with a rivet which extends through the opening (12).
  • the clamp (1) is in its clamping position (24), in which the first, upper leg (2) is located within a window (25) which is cut out approximately centrally in the front folder cover (22) along the folded edge (21) and forms a strip is located so that the back (4) of the clip (1) runs approximately along the fold edge (21).
  • Fig. 9 shows the clip folder (20) in plan view also in the closed state, but with the clip (1) swung out of the clip position (24) into a - first - release position (27).
  • the release position (27) achieved by swiveling through 90 ° is particularly favorable since then the end face (8) of the shorter, first leg (2) facing the swiveling opening (12) parallel outside the folded edge (21 ) comes to rest, whereby the front folder cover (22) can be opened not only in the clamping position (24), but also in this first release position of the clip (1) for the purpose of opening the folder (20) by 180 ° along the folded edge (21) , after which the folder contents are loose and completely visible.
  • a lamella part (26) is formed in one piece with the folder covers (22, 23) by cutting out of the front folder cover (22), whereby the window (25) forms in the first folder cover (22).
  • the lamella part (26) serves as a sliding aid for the clamp (1) to be swung in the window area for the purpose of clamping one or more stacks forming paper sheets (5), so that the second, lower clamp leg (3) is in the clamp position (24) rear folder cover (23) and the front, first clamp leg (2) engages around the lamella part (26).
  • the clamp (1) presses the lamella part (26) which is foldably connected to the rear folder cover (23) in the region of the folder fold edge (21) along a connecting line (30) against this folder cover (23) or against one or more paper sheets ( 5), which are inserted between the slat part (26) and the rear folder cover (23), the connecting line (30) of the slat part (26) and the rear folder cover (23) serving as a stop.
  • the lamella part (26) is no longer acted upon by the clip (1) and therefore can also be folded down freely if necessary, after which the inserted sheet (s) (5) can be seen and handled over the entire surface.
  • the sheet stack (5) can again be clamped in the folder (20) by holding the clip (1).

Claims (9)

  1. Pince (1), en particulier pour un classeur, présentant un section transversale essentiellement en forme de "U", comprenant une première branche (2) et une deuxième branche (3) réunies sur un dos (4), une ou plusieurs feuilles de papier (5) pouvant être pressées élastiquement le long de bords longitudinaux (6, 7) des branches en vue de leur guidage et de leur maintien, dans laquelle le bord longitudinal libre (6) de la première aile vient en face du bord longitudinal de la seconde branche (3) dans la région de leurs extrémités frontales (8) pour définir une ouverture d'insertion (9) son extrémité (8) étant éloignée (h) du bord libre (7) de la seconde branche (3), caractérisée en ce que l'ouverture d'insertion (9) du côté tourné vers l'extrémité frontale (17) du dos (4) est configurée de manière à former une fente (14) entre les extrémités frontales des ailes (2 et 3).
  2. Pince selon la revendication 1, caractérisée de plus en ce que la deuxième aile (3) présente un prolongement frontal (11) à l'ouverture d'insertion dont il constitue une extrémité, un axe perpendiculaire (13) au plan de la seconde branche étant prévu dans l'orifice (12) de maintien de l'articulation.
  3. Pince selon la revendication 2, caractérisée de plus en ce qu'un évidement (15) est prévu sur le dos (4), le long du bord (16) de la deuxième branche (3), entre les extrémités frontales (17) du dos (4) et l'orifice (12) de maintien de l'articulation.
  4. Pince selon la revendication 3, caractérisée de plus en ce que l'évidement (15'), du côté tourné en ligne droite vers l'orifice (12) de maintien de l'articulation, est limité par un coin chanfreiné (16') à partir du bord (16) de la deuxième branche (3 dans le dos (4).
  5. Pince selon l'une des revendications 2 à 4, caractérisée en ce qu'une pluralité de tétons (18) est prévue sur la surface supérieure de la première branche (2) dont la région de l'ouverture d'insertion (9) du côté de la moitié (19) des branches.
  6. Classeur (20) avec deux couvertures (22, 23) réunies dans une rainure (21), caractérisé en ce qu'une pince, selon l'une des revendications 2 à 5, est fixée avec au moins une couverture de classeur (23) réunie, dans la position de pincement (24), avec la deuxième branche (3) en position espacée par rapport à la rainure (21) à travers l'orifice (12) de maintien de l'articulation.
  7. Classeur selon la revendication 6, caractérisé de plus en ce que la pince (1) est fixée de manière articulée sur une couverture de classeur (23) et à couverture de classeur (22) le long de la rainure (21), une fenêtre (25) étant découpée sur l'autre couverture (22) du classeur dans laquelle la première branche (2) de la pince (1) se trouve en position de maintien (24).
  8. Classeur selon la revendication 7, caractérisé de plus en ce qu'une partie en lamelle (26) s'étend le long de la rainure (21), au moins dans la région de la fenêtre (25), et est maintenue par pincement, de sorte que dans la position de pincement (24), la pince (1) se trouve entre les feuilles pincées (5) et la première branche (2).
  9. Classeur selon la revendication 8, caractérisé de plus en ce que la partie en lamelle (26) sous la découpe de la fenêtre (25) est également découpée en dehors de la couverture correspondante (22).
